          Current Employment for Loan Interviewers and Clerks in FLORIDA

          Rank Region 2024 Employment
          1 Miami-Fort Lauderdale-West Palm Beach, FL Metro Area 2,110
          2 Tampa-St. Petersburg-Clearwater, FL Metro Area 2,110
          3 Orlando-Kissimmee-Sanford, FL Metro Area 1,470
          4 Jacksonville, FL Metro Area 1,410
          5 Pensacola-Ferry Pass-Brent, FL Metro Area 600
          6 North Port-Bradenton-Sarasota, FL Metro Area 340
          7 Palm Bay-Melbourne-Titusville, FL Metro Area 290
          8 Lakeland-Winter Haven, FL Metro Area 270
          9 Cape Coral-Fort Myers, FL Metro Area 250
          10 Port St. Lucie, FL Metro Area 160
          11 Deltona-Daytona Beach-Ormond Beach, FL Metro Area 150
          12 Tallahassee, FL Metro Area 150
          13 Crestview-Fort Walton Beach-Destin, FL Metro Area 140
          14 Naples-Marco Island, FL Metro Area 120
          15 North Florida Balance of State 110
          16 Panama City-Panama City Beach, FL Metro Area 100
          17 Ocala, FL Metro Area 70
          18 Gainesville, FL Metro Area 60
          19 Sebastian-Vero Beach-West Vero Corridor, FL Metro Area 60
          20 South Florida Balance of State 50
          21 Homosassa Springs, FL Metro Area 30
          22 Punta Gorda, FL Metro Area 30
